The Role of Iran's Glaciers on River Flows and an Estimate of Their Volumes

Iran glaciers have not been enough considered as one of the country''s water resources. The total area of the Iran glaciers is estimated to be between 27 to 32 km2. Unfortunately، there are evidences that they are gradually retreating، a tragedy that is happening for other world''s glaciers. Assessment of these changes on the rivers that are originated from glaciers is very important، especially from water resources management point of view. This subject constructs objective of this paper and it applies a number of statistical methods such as trend and homogeneity analysis in this regard. The results show that except in a few cases، there are not significant changes in seasonal discharges of the investigated rivers. Furthermore، it is tried to estimate total volumes of the glaciers using some empirical methods and a few field measurements. The estimated volumes by the applied methods vary from 850 to 2300 MCM. However، the method which resulted in 2300 MCM fits better with the field measurements.
